On , OSHA opened an unprogrammed Other health inspection of MAPLE LEAF INC in 6818 FRANK LLOYD WRIGHT DRIVE, MIDDLETON, WI 53562 (NAICS 561730). OSHA activity number 330981648.
OSHA opens inspections for many reasons — routine scheduling under a national or local emphasis program, an employee complaint or referral, or a follow-up after a reported injury. Opening or conducting an inspection is not itself an allegation or a finding that this employer broke any rule; any findings appear as the citations listed below, and citations can be contested, reduced, or withdrawn.

29 CFR 1910.134(c)(1): A written respiratory protection program that included the provisions in 29 CFR 1910.134(c)(1)(i) - (ix) with worksite specific procedures was not established and implemented for required respirator use: A respiratory protection program was not developed for employees dry cutting brick, containing silica.

29 CFR 1910.134(d)(1)(iii): The employer did not identify and evaluate the respiratory hazard(s) in the workplace; including a reasonable estimate of employee exposures to respiratory hazards and identification of the contaminants chemical state and physical form: Employee was dry cutting brick and the silica exposure was not evaluated

29 CFR 1910.1200(e)(1): Employer had not developed or implemented a written hazard communication program which at included the requirements outlined in 29 CFR 1910.1200(e)(1)(i) and (e)(1)(ii): A written hazard communication program was not developed to convey the occupational health hazards of silica, when cutting brick and when working with other chemicals.
